Beach & Nautical Canvas

10,000+ Items

Beach & Nautical Canvas

10,000+ Items

Clear All
Mini
(1887)
Small
(10381)
Medium
(10368)
Large
(10217)
Oversized
(7097)
Giant
(120)

Shop All Other Subjects

Beach & Nautical

Filter By:

12345